Math Help > Geometry > Polar Coordinates
In Polar Coordinates, points are designated by their distance, r, from the origin, and their angle, θ, measured counterclockwise from a ray starting at the origin. An equation that gives r for an arbitrary θ is said to be a "polar equation", and can be plotted, giving rise to many interesting shapes.
